# Connect your app to Power BI

> Connect your app to Power BI to query the semantic models behind your reports and show the same numbers in your Lovable app.

export const connector_0 = "Power BI"

[Power BI](https://www.microsoft.com/en-us/power-platform/products/power-bi) is Microsoft's business intelligence service for reports and dashboards. The Power BI connector lets your Lovable app query the semantic models (datasets) behind those reports with DAX (Data Analysis Expressions) and show the results in your app. The connector reuses the measures and dimensions your BI team already maintains, on the models your connection can reach.

| Use                                                     | If you want to                                                                                                                                                                                                                                                                                                                                                     |
| ------------------------------------------------------- | ------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------------ |
| **App + chat connector** (this page)                    | Work with a shared Power BI connection in the chat and in your published apps                                                                                                                                                                                                                                                                                      |
| [App user connector](/integrations/app-user-connectors) | Let each user of your published app sign in with their own Microsoft work account and query the semantic models they have [Build permission](https://learn.microsoft.com/en-us/power-bi/connect-data/service-datasets-build-permissions) on, the Power BI permission that lets an account query a model's data directly, with their own row-level security applied |

With Power BI, your app can:

* Query semantic models with DAX and show the results as tables, charts, and key performance indicators (KPIs)
* Reuse the measures, dimensions, and relationships your BI team maintains, so the app's numbers match your reports
* List the workspaces and semantic models the connection can reach and switch between them at runtime
* Read a model's tables, columns, measures, and relationships before writing a query

The connector reads from Power BI only. It does not embed reports or dashboards, push data into Power BI, or refresh semantic models.

The connector also queries semantic models that live in a Microsoft Fabric workspace. For lakehouse, warehouse, and SQL database data in Fabric, use the [Microsoft Fabric connector](/integrations/microsoft-fabric).

## How Power BI connections work

The connector calls the Power BI REST API through Lovable's gateway. Three kinds of requests pass through: listing workspaces, listing semantic models, and running a DAX query against one model with Power BI's [Execute Queries API](https://learn.microsoft.com/en-us/rest/api/power-bi/datasets/execute-queries). The gateway rejects everything else.

Before Lovable writes DAX, it reads the model's tables, columns, measures, and relationships. It queries your governed measures rather than rebuilding them, so a revenue figure in your app is the same measure your report uses.

Both ways of connecting use your own Microsoft Entra app registration. With a **service principal**, Lovable requests a Power BI token with the client credentials you enter, and every query runs as that principal. With a **signed-in user**, Lovable sends one person to Microsoft to sign in through your app registration and requests the user-delegated permissions `Dataset.Read.All` and `Workspace.Read.All`. Every query then runs as that person.

If you set a **Default semantic model ID** in the connection form, Lovable makes it available to linked projects as the default model. It is a default, not a limit: the app can list and switch models at runtime.

### What this means for data access

The identity that connects decides what everyone on the connection sees. A service principal is one identity for every app user. It cannot query models with row-level security (RLS) roles or models that use single sign-on to their data source, which is the Direct Lake default. A signed-in user queries with that person's Build permission. Workspace **Admin**, **Member**, and **Contributor** accounts see every row, and row-level security applies to other accounts, such as a **Viewer** with Build permission. If each user of your app should see only their own rows, use the Power BI [app user connector](/integrations/app-user-connectors), where each user signs in with their own Microsoft work account.

### Choose how to connect

You can connect in two ways, and the choice decides which identity runs every query.

* **Service principal** fits shared dashboards and internal tools where everyone should see the same numbers. The connection is not tied to a person, so it keeps working when people leave. Use it with models that have no row-level security roles and no single sign-on to their data source. Import mode models usually qualify. Power BI blocks service principals on both, and Direct Lake models use single sign-on by default.
* **Signed-in user** fits models a service principal cannot query, including models with row-level security roles and Direct Lake models. One person signs in through your own app registration, and every query runs with that person's Build permission. Row-level security filters that person's results only if the account is not a workspace **Admin**, **Member**, or **Contributor**. The connection depends on that account and its license.

<Tabs>
  <Tab title="Service principal">
    Connect with a Microsoft Entra service principal so every query runs as one identity that is not tied to a person. In the connection form, this option is labeled **Use your own credentials**.

    **Prerequisites**

    In addition to the prerequisites above, make sure you have:

    * The **Service principals can call Fabric public APIs** tenant setting enabled, with the service principal in an allowed security group if the setting is limited to specific groups. Step 1 shows where the setting lives
    * A semantic model without row-level security roles and without single sign-on to its data source. Import mode models usually qualify. Direct Lake models use single sign-on by default and usually fail for a service principal
    * A workspace other than My workspace, because service principals cannot use My workspace

    **Step 1: Set up Microsoft Entra and Power BI**

    Step 1 creates the service principal and gives it access to your workspace. Your app cannot query a model until the required steps are done.

    <Steps>
      <Step title="Register an application">
        If you already have an app registration, reuse it. Otherwise, sign in to the [Microsoft Entra admin center](https://entra.microsoft.com/), open **App registrations**, and select **New registration**. Enter a **Name**, keep **Supported account type** at **Accounts in this organizational directory only**, and select **Register**.

        Do not add API permissions. Power BI ignores them for a service principal, and Microsoft recommends leaving them out. See Microsoft's guide: [Create a Microsoft Entra application and service principal](https://learn.microsoft.com/en-us/entra/identity-platform/howto-create-service-principal-portal).
      </Step>

      <Step title="Note the tenant and client IDs">
        On the app's **Overview** page, copy the **Directory (tenant) ID** and the **Application (client) ID**. You enter both in Lovable in Step 2.
      </Step>

      <Step title="Create a client secret">
        Go to **Certificates & secrets → New client secret**, enter a description and an expiry, and select **Add**. Copy the secret **value** right away. Microsoft shows it only once.

        <Warning>
          The client secret functions like a password. Store it securely, and paste it only into the connection form in Lovable. Do not put it in a prompt, a chat message, or your app's code.
        </Warning>

        Note the expiry you chose. When the secret expires, the connection stops working until you create a new secret and update the connection in Lovable.
      </Step>

      <Step title="Allow service principals to call Fabric public APIs">
        Ask a Fabric admin to open **Admin portal → Tenant settings → Developer settings** and enable [**Service principals can call Fabric public APIs**](https://learn.microsoft.com/en-us/fabric/admin/service-admin-portal-developer#service-principals-can-call-fabric-public-apis) (older name: **Allow service principals to use Power BI APIs**) for a security group that contains the service principal, or for the whole organization. Microsoft enables this setting by default for new customers, so it may already be on.

        Do not confuse it with **Service principals can create workspaces, connections, and deployment pipelines**, which this connector does not need.
      </Step>

      <Step title="Enable the Execute Queries API">
        Ask a Fabric admin to open **Admin portal → Tenant settings → Integration settings** and confirm that [**Semantic Model Execute Queries REST API**](https://learn.microsoft.com/en-us/fabric/admin/service-admin-portal-integration) (older name: **Dataset Execute Queries REST API**) is enabled and covers the service principal. Without it, Power BI rejects every query.
      </Step>

      <Step title="Add the service principal to the workspace">
        In the Power BI service, open the workspace and select **More** (**...**) → **Workspace access**. Under **Add admins, members, or contributors**, search for the app registration's display name, select **Member**, and select **Add**. The **Member** role includes the Build permission that queries need, and the **Admin** role also includes it.
      </Step>

      <Step title="Copy the semantic model ID (optional)">
        Open the model in the Power BI service and copy the ID that follows `/datasets/` in the browser address bar. You can enter it in Lovable as the default model.
      </Step>
    </Steps>

  <Tab title="Signed-in user">
    Sign in with a Microsoft work account through your own Microsoft Entra app registration. Queries run as that person, with that account's Build permission and any row-level security that applies to it, including on models a service principal cannot query. In the connection form, this option is labeled **Use your own OAuth app**.

    **Prerequisites**

    In addition to the prerequisites above, make sure you have:

    * A Microsoft work account in the Microsoft Entra tenant that owns the app registration. The account needs Build permission on the semantic models the app queries: the workspace **Viewer** role plus Build, or the **Contributor**, **Member**, or **Admin** role
    * A Power BI license for that account that lets it use those models. Most tenants need Power BI Pro or Premium Per User (PPU) for the signing-in user. Your Fabric admin can confirm whether the workspace's capacity changes that
    * A Microsoft Entra admin who can grant the delegated permissions on the app registration, if your tenant does not let users consent to apps themselves

    **Step 1: Set up Microsoft Entra and Power BI**

    Step 1 registers the app that handles the Microsoft sign-in and gives the signing-in account access to your models.

    <Steps>
      <Step title="Register an application">
        If you already have an app registration, reuse it. Otherwise, sign in to the [Microsoft Entra admin center](https://entra.microsoft.com/), open **App registrations**, and select **New registration**. Enter a **Name**, keep **Supported account type** at **Accounts in this organizational directory only**, and select **Register**. See Microsoft's guide: [Register an app](https://learn.microsoft.com/en-us/power-bi/developer/embedded/register-app).
      </Step>

      <Step title="Note the tenant and client IDs">
        On the app's **Overview** page, copy the **Directory (tenant) ID** and the **Application (client) ID**. You enter both in Lovable in Step 2. The tenant ID also decides who can sign in: only accounts in this tenant and its guests.
      </Step>

      <Step title="Add the redirect URI">
        Under **Manage**, select **Authentication**. Under **Platform configurations**, select **Add a platform**, select **Web**, and under **Redirect URIs** add:

        ```text theme={null}
        https://api.lovable.dev/workspaces/connectors/standard/oauth/callback
        ```

        Register it under the **Web** platform, not **Single-page application**. Lovable shows the same value, with a copy button, under **Redirect URI** in the connection form after you select **Use your own OAuth app**.
      </Step>

      <Step title="Create a client secret">
        Go to **Certificates & secrets → New client secret**, enter a description and an expiry, and select **Add**. Copy the secret **value** right away. Microsoft shows it only once.

        <Warning>
          The client secret functions like a password. Store it securely, and paste it only into the connection form in Lovable. Do not put it in a prompt, a chat message, or your app's code.
        </Warning>

        Note the expiry you chose. When the secret expires, Lovable can no longer refresh the user's tokens, and the connection stops working until you create a new secret and reconnect.
      </Step>

      <Step title="Add the delegated permissions">
        Under **Manage**, select **API permissions → Add a permission**, select **Power BI Service**, select **Delegated permissions**, and add `Dataset.Read.All` and `Workspace.Read.All`. Select **Add permissions**.

        If your tenant does not let users consent to apps themselves, have a Microsoft Entra admin grant consent for the organization on the same page. Otherwise, the person who connects consents at sign-in.
      </Step>

      <Step title="Enable the Execute Queries API">
        Ask a Fabric admin to open **Admin portal → Tenant settings → Integration settings** and confirm that [**Semantic Model Execute Queries REST API**](https://learn.microsoft.com/en-us/fabric/admin/service-admin-portal-integration) (older name: **Dataset Execute Queries REST API**) is enabled and covers the signing-in account. Without it, Power BI rejects every query.
      </Step>

      <Step title="Give the signing-in account access to the models">
        In the Power BI service, open the workspace and select **More** (**...**) → **Workspace access**. Under **Add admins, members, or contributors**, add the account with the **Contributor**, **Member**, or **Admin** role, or with the **Viewer** role plus [Build permission](https://learn.microsoft.com/en-us/power-bi/connect-data/service-datasets-build-permissions) on each model. Workspace **Admin**, **Member**, and **Contributor** accounts see every row, and row-level security applies to other accounts.
      </Step>

      <Step title="Copy the semantic model ID (optional)">
        Open the model in the Power BI service and copy the ID that follows `/datasets/` in the browser address bar. You can enter it in Lovable as the default model.
      </Step>
    </Steps>

## Limitations

The Power BI app + chat connector documented on this page has these limits.

* **Read-only.** The connector reads from Power BI only. It does not embed reports or dashboards, push data into Power BI, refresh semantic models, or export reports. To show a report's numbers in your app, rebuild the visuals on the same measures the report uses.
* **One DAX query and one result table per request.** Power BI's [Execute Queries API](https://learn.microsoft.com/en-us/rest/api/power-bi/datasets/execute-queries) runs one query per call and returns one table per query. Results are capped at 100,000 rows or 1,000,000 values, whichever comes first, and at 15 MB. When a query hits a cap, Power BI still reports success and returns the rows that fit, with the error inside the response. A truncated result can look complete, so your app must check for that error.
* **Rate limits.** Lovable's gateway allows 100 requests per minute per connection, and Power BI allows 120 query requests per minute per user. An app + chat connection counts as one user, so every user of your app shares that budget.
* **Service principals cannot query every model.** Power BI refuses service principal queries on models with row-level security roles and on models that use single sign-on to their data source, which is the Direct Lake default. Use an Import mode model without RLS roles, or connect as a signed-in user instead.
* **Row-level security follows the connected identity, not your app's users.** Everything built on a connection queries Power BI as the one identity that connected. For a signed-in user, workspace **Admin**, **Member**, and **Contributor** accounts see every row, and row-level security applies to other accounts, such as a **Viewer**. To give each end user their own rows, use the Power BI **[app user connector](/integrations/app-user-connectors)** so each user signs in with their own Microsoft work account.
* **Sign-in is limited to the tenant that owns the app registration.** Both the signed-in user option and the app user connector send people to that Microsoft Entra tenant's sign-in, so only accounts in that tenant, and its guests, can sign in.

## Troubleshooting

Lovable verifies a service principal connection the moment you click **Connect**, and saves a signed-in user connection as soon as Microsoft issues tokens. Most problems trace back to a step in Microsoft Entra or the Fabric admin portal. These are the most common:

<AccordionGroup>
  <Accordion title="Microsoft Entra could not issue a Power BI access token">
    Lovable could not get a token for the service principal. The tenant ID, client ID, or client secret is wrong, or the secret has expired. Compare the values with the app's **Overview** page in the Microsoft Entra admin center, and check the expiry under **Certificates & secrets**. If the secret has expired, create a new one, then open the connection in Lovable and click **Update** to enter it.
  </Accordion>

  <Accordion title="Power BI rejected the identity (HTTP 401)">
    For a service principal, a Fabric admin must enable **Service principals can call Fabric public APIs** under **Admin portal → Tenant settings → Developer settings** and include the principal, or a security group that contains it. Then click **Connect** again, or **Update** on an existing connection. For a signed-in user, the token is missing the `Workspace.Read.All` permission. Click **Reconnect** and accept the consent prompt. If the tenant blocks user consent, have a Microsoft Entra admin grant the delegated `Dataset.Read.All` and `Workspace.Read.All` permissions on the app registration first.
  </Accordion>

  <Accordion title="The connection shows Expired, or Power BI rejects the access token (HTTP 403)">
    This is a token problem, not a permission problem. For a signed-in user, click **Reconnect** to sign in again. If reconnecting fails, the Microsoft Entra error names the cause, usually an expired client secret. For a service principal, test the connection again.

    When the client secret has expired, create a new one under **Certificates & secrets → New client secret**. Then open a service principal connection and click **Update** to enter it, or open a signed-in user connection, enter it, and click **Reconnect** to sign in again. If a service principal connection keeps failing with a valid secret, contact Lovable support and include the request ID if the error message shows one.
  </Accordion>

  <Accordion title="The connection saved, but Lovable finds no workspaces or semantic models">
    For a service principal, the connection test only checks that it can list workspaces, and an empty list passes. Add the principal to the workspace under **Workspace access** with the **Member** role, and use a workspace other than My workspace, which service principals cannot use. For a signed-in user, give the account access to the workspace.
  </Accordion>
</AccordionGroup>
